On June twenty 2015, an eighteen-year-old Swedish model goes into cardiac arrest at a party in the British countryside. He flat lines for eight minutes before being revived at precisely ten forty six pm. On the same night, a seventeen-year-old British boy residing in the West Coast of Portugal loses use of his legs in a car accident. His mother survives the crash, but his adoptive father is pronounced dead at ten forty six pm. Five years later, their lives enter a collision course, apparently led by a string of coincidences. But as heat escalates between them, how much of their passion can be attributed to chance?
